java - java中距离的国际化

标签 java jakarta-ee localization internationalization distance

是否可以在 Java 中不使用任何额外的库来国际化距离?

我的意思是可以用日期、时间、货币、数字...

我本以为会找到 NumberFormat.getDistanceInstance 或其他东西。

是否已经嵌入了类似的东西,或者我应该为距离(主要是英里还是公里)制作自己的国际化系统

最佳答案

我很想听听这样的格式化程序,但不幸的是我从来没有听过。问题是,CLDR中还没有这样的数据,所以做起来并不容易。

也就是说,人们实际上已经考虑了很长一段时间——参见 ICU 的 Measure class .不幸的是,就目前而言,您似乎最接近确定测量系统——参见 LocaleDataLocaleData.MeasurementSystem .
之后你就靠自己了。您需要将此留给翻译人员(他们需要实际翻译单位和格式模式)。

关于java - java中距离的国际化,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7659952/

相关文章:

spring - 避免在 Spring MVC 中导致 "400 - Bad Request"状态代码的 POST 请求

java - Netbeans 不会部署到 Tomcat

iphone - 组的最大大小 (PSGroupSpecifier) Settings.bundle 中的标题字符串

java - Jython 中的 Sikuli 与 Java 中的 Sikuli 有什么区别吗?

java - 关闭 Apache httpcomponents 阻塞 HTTP 服务器的正确方法

java - Android:使 imageView 在动画上可点击

java.lang.NoClassDefFoundError :javax/net/SocketFactory) in Jboss 7. 5

ios - iTunesConnect 在提交审核时不显示其他语言

android - 使用什么代替已弃用的语言环境

java - 带参数改造 GET 请求